- Nevada County Settles With Contractors for $1.85 Million
Officials from a Nevada county have agreed to settlements totaling $1.85 million from contractors it blamed for persistent mold problems in a county building |
- Actions Against Apartment Complex Remanded
A federal judge has remanded a personal injury action brought by tenants of a New Orleans apartment complex, finding little indication the individual claims will reach the court's $75,000 jurisdictional threshold |
- Appellate Court Sends Coverage Case Back For Review of Class Issues
A Texas appellate court on Oct. 21 vacated certification for a potential class of 400,000 homeowners who want the court to force insurers to offer renewals of pre-2002 insurance policies that don't exclude mold |
- Policyholder Told to Repay Great Northern $108,000
Great Northern Insurance Company will recover $108,000 it paid for its policyholder's living expenses after a New York trial court concluded that the ensuing loss provision in a homeowner's policy doesn't cover mold |
- Court Denies Dismissal But Orders Frye Hearing on Causation Testimony
A trial court has denied a motion to dismiss an apartment dweller's personal injury claims for lack of notice to the landlord, but has ordered a Frye hearing to weigh the reliability of expert opinions on causation |
